Expense Comparison: Leasing Vs. Owning



When examining the economic effects of possessing versus renting out building and construction tools, a detailed price contrast is crucial for making educated decisions. The choice between renting and owning can dramatically affect a company's lower line, and comprehending the associated prices is vital.


Leasing building and construction equipment normally involves lower in advance prices, allowing services to allot capital to various other functional demands. Rental costs can collect over time, possibly surpassing the cost of ownership if tools is required for an extended period.


On the other hand, possessing construction equipment needs a significant initial investment, together with continuous prices such as devaluation, insurance, and financing. While possession can bring about lasting savings, it also ties up capital and might not provide the same level of flexibility as renting. Additionally, having devices requires a commitment to its use, which might not constantly line up with task needs.


Ultimately, the decision to rent or have should be based on a detailed evaluation of certain task requirements, monetary ability, and lasting critical objectives.

Maintenance Expenses and Responsibilities



The choice between renting and owning construction equipment not only includes economic factors to consider however likewise includes continuous maintenance expenses and obligations. Having equipment calls for a significant dedication to its upkeep, which includes regular assessments, repair services, and possible upgrades. These obligations can promptly collect, leading to unexpected prices that can stress a budget.


In contrast, when renting out devices, maintenance is normally the obligation of the rental company. This setup enables professionals to avoid the economic burden linked with damage, in addition to the logistical difficulties of organizing repair services. Rental agreements usually include provisions for upkeep, meaning that specialists can focus on finishing jobs as opposed to worrying regarding equipment problem.

Devaluation Impact on Ownership



 


A significant aspect to take into consideration in the decision to have building and construction equipment is the effect of devaluation on overall ownership prices. Depreciation represents the decline in worth of the tools over time, influenced by factors such as usage, deterioration, and improvements in modern technology. As equipment ages, its market price diminishes, which can considerably impact the proprietor's monetary setting when it comes time to trade the devices or offer.




 


For construction firms, this devaluation can equate to substantial losses if the tools is not made use of to its maximum potential or if it lapses. Owners must make up depreciation in their financial estimates, which can result Full Article in higher total costs contrasted to leasing. Additionally, the tax obligation ramifications of devaluation can be complicated; while it may give some tax advantages, these are typically offset by the fact of decreased resale value.


Inevitably, the problem of devaluation highlights the significance of understanding the long-term monetary dedication entailed in owning construction devices. Business need to carefully review how usually they will make use of the equipment and the prospective economic impact of devaluation to make an enlightened decision regarding possession versus renting.




Monetary Adaptability of Renting



Leasing construction equipment uses substantial financial versatility, permitting firms to assign sources extra efficiently. This adaptability is especially critical in an industry defined by changing task needs and varying workloads. By opting to lease, services can stay clear of the significant capital outlay required for buying devices, maintaining capital for other operational needs.


Additionally, leasing devices allows business to tailor their devices options to certain task needs without the lasting dedication related to possession. This suggests that organizations can easily scale their equipment supply up or down based on current and anticipated project needs. Consequently, this flexibility decreases the danger of over-investment in machinery that may come to be underutilized or out-of-date over time.


Another financial advantage of renting out is the possibility for tax obligation advantages.
